Museum of Coastal Defence

Fodor's Review:

Shau Kei Wan is home to the Museum of Coastal Defence in the converted Lei Yue Mun Fort. The museum is in the redoubt, a high area of land overlooking the narrowest point of the harbor; you take an elevator and cross an aerial walkway to reach it. As well as the fascinating historical displays indoors, there's a historical trail complete with tunnels, cannons, and observation posts.

  • Cost: HK$10; free Wed.
  • Open: Fri.-Tues. 10-5
